    BlackBerry Ltd partners waver as rumours swirl the smartphone pioneer could exit handset business | Financial Post

    BlackBerry Ltd., the smartphone maker looking to go private in a US$4.7 billion deal, is seeing support from suppliers, customers and partners wobble amid speculation the company may shut down its handset business.

    Jabil Circuit Inc., an electronics supplier that counts BlackBerry as its second-largest customer, said yesterday it will probably disengage from BlackBerry in the coming months. That’s a sign the smartphone company’s handset business is shrinking, said Peter Misek, an analyst at Jefferies LLC.

    “Blackberry’s ongoing handset business will be much smaller and could even disappear,” said the New York-based analyst, who has a hold rating on the shares.

    �We�ve got a track record of 28 years of completing what we�ve done,� Mr. Watsa stressed in an interview with The Associated Press.

    �We�ve never renegotiated.�

    The interview was among a couple with various news organizations as Mr. Watsa moves to convince investors he will pull off the deal for BlackBerry, which is expected tomorrow to post a second-quarter loss of almost $1-billion.

    Here�s what he told The Associated Press: �We thought long and hard before we offered $9 a share and we�re not in the business of offering a number and at the last minute changing the figure � Rest assured when we do this it won�t be done to split the company.�

    To Reuters: �We wouldn�t put our name to such a high-profile deal if we didn�t feel confident that at the end of the day that our diligence would be fine and we�d be able to finance it � Short term these things fluctuate, there is speculation one way, there�s speculation the other way. We never pay too much attention to the marketplace.�

    Mr. Watsa said Fairfax won�t put in anything more to the offer than the 10 per cent of BlackBerry it now owns.

    �The 10 per cent is like $500-million,� he said.

    �It�s a significant amount of money. We�re going to bring equity partners and we think the company will be very well capitalized.�
    Fairfax's Prem Watsa fires back at deal skeptics - The Globe and Mail
